etnies Sponsors Action Sports Film Series At Newport Beach Film Festival

Lake Forest, CA. – etnies is proud to sponsor the Action Sports Film Series at the Newport Beach Film Festival, an international showcase of films celebrating athletes and filmmakers pushing limits in action sports.  Running from April 24-30 the Action Sports Film Series will include 20 films and 5 world premieres, including documentary, narrative, animated and short films.

The Action Sports Film Series will kick off on Friday, April 24 at 6:00 p.m. with its Action Sports Spotlight presentation of the Irish surf film “Waveriders” at the Regency Lido Theater.  Throughout the week films will screen at the historic Regency Lido Theater at 3459 Via Lido Drive and at Edwards Island Cinema, located at 999 Newport Center Drive in Fashion Island in Newport Beach.

About etnies
Established in 1986, etnies is the first skateboarder-owned and operated global action sports footwear and apparel company. etnies not only pushed the envelope by creating the first pro model skate shoe, but it pioneered technological advances  and changed the face of skateboard footwear forever. Today etnies’ vision, led by owner and skateboarder Pierre Andre Senizergues, is to remain the leading action sports company committed to creating innovative products that provide the most style, comfort and protection possible.  etnies stays true to its roots by sponsoring a world class team of skateboarding, surfing, snowboarding, moto x and BMX riders and continues its dedication by giving back to each of these communities.  For additional information, visit etnies.com.

etnies Puts Thousands of Homeless on Flow

OFFICIAL PRESS RELEASE - Los Angeles, CA – Over the last decade, etnies has flowed more than 25,000 pairs of shoes to homeless people living in Los Angeles. The current tough economic times have led to the rise of homeless people in L.A., and today Pierre Andre and a crew from etnies hung out with the Skid Row residents.  etnies teamed up with the Los Angeles Mission to break through some of the doom and gloom, and provide more than 2,000 men, women and kids with a hot meal and a brand new pair of etnies shoes.

“In these tough economic times, there is more reason than ever to help those in need and give back to the causes that touch your heart – for me this is the Los Angeles Mission,” said etnies owner Pierre Andre Senizergues. “For over 10 years my team and I have donated thousands of shoes to the homeless on Skid Row and this year will be no different. Not only because the need will be greater, but because it is this small contribution that can make a difference in someone’s life.”

“I’ve actually wanted a pair of etnies and you guys showing up down here and giving us a pair of new shoes is awesome,” said Adam Vickman, Skid Row local.

An etnies fan from years past getting new RVMs…

This happy mom and kids are enjoying new etnies. This year more families have taken up residence on Skid Row, and over the last few months the Mission has seen a 10% increase in people coming in for meals and services.

Catching Up With: Etnies’ Jeff Taylor

A few weeks ago, Sole Technology hired former Adio marketing VP Jeff Taylor as the brand marketing manager for etnies. As a former Planet Earth/Rhythm pro, Taylor’s skateboarding resume is longer and more impressive than yours. He was even on the etnies team back in the 90s. Transworld Business caught up with him to check in and see how he’s enjoying the new job.
